Shock was a basic Magic ability available before the Combat Style Modernisation update in 2026, that was unlocked from the Scare Tactics book. It required level 10 Magic to use. It stunned and knocked back the target, as well as dealing 65-75% ability damage.

The stun from Shock was not long enough to gain the effect from Wrack, as the stun only lasted for 1.2 seconds and abilities might only be activated every 1.8 seconds.

Compared to its melee counterpart, Kick, it did not require being in melee distance and can attack from a distance. The 1 square knockback and stun only be happened if the attack successfully hit and the enemy was 1x1 square size.

The threshold version of this ability was Horror.

This ability shared its cooldown timer with other basic stuns (Backhand, Kick, Binding Shot, Demoralise, and Impact).

Despite being a free-to-play item, Scare Tactics could only be obtained by members. Free players could only obtain it by trading. Therefore, unlike the melee variants, Shock, Horror, Demoralise, and Rout were impossible to unlock in free-to-play Ironman Mode.

Update history

[edit | edit source]
This information has been compiled as part of the update history project. Some updates may not be included – see here for how to help out!
  • update 4 March 2024 (Update):
    • Damage range: 20-100% → 65-75%
  • patch 13 September 2021 (Update):
    • The player character will no longer freeze after casting a two-handed Shock or Horror spell.
